Key Automation Strategies

Pre-Audit Automation

Implement automated checks before claims submission:

  • Eligibility verification
  • Prior authorization checks
  • Code validation
  • Documentation completeness
  • Billing accuracy checks

Post-Audit Automation

Automate responses to audit requests:

  • Automated document retrieval
  • Response generation
  • Submission tracking
  • Follow-up automation
  • Appeal management

Continuous Monitoring

Implement real-time monitoring systems:

  • Claim status tracking
  • Denial pattern analysis
  • Performance metrics monitoring
  • Alert systems
  • Trend analysis

Implementation Best Practices

Assessment and Planning

  1. Conduct comprehensive current state analysis
  2. Identify key pain points and opportunities
  3. Define success metrics and KPIs
  4. Develop implementation roadmap
  5. Secure stakeholder buy-in

Technology Selection

Choose the right technology solutions:

  • Evaluate vendor capabilities
  • Assess integration requirements
  • Consider scalability needs
  • Review security and compliance features
  • Plan for future enhancements

Change Management

Ensure successful adoption:

  • Comprehensive training programs
  • Clear communication strategies
  • Gradual rollout approach
  • Ongoing support and feedback
  • Performance monitoring and adjustment

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)

Efficiency Metrics

  • Processing time per audit
  • Automation rate percentage
  • Staff productivity measures
  • System uptime and reliability

Financial Metrics

  • Days in accounts receivable
  • Denial rate reduction
  • Cash flow improvement
  • Cost per audit processed
  • Revenue recovery rate

Quality Metrics

  • Error rate reduction
  • First-pass accuracy rate
  • Compliance rate improvement
  • Customer satisfaction scores
